Output e617215e8d7ea4853647a090164ceb1896706a7d1005db4c9d059e4cd4d72613:1

value
1502743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f77ea5fe42fd0ab2a67b7e446bdafc99b139cafa OP_EQUAL
address
3QFeYcS7h6faVdqs8VUtizDmmZSkS6aRPm
transaction
e617215e8d7ea4853647a090164ceb1896706a7d1005db4c9d059e4cd4d72613
confirmations
372364
spent
true